인공지능(AI) 기반 유튜브 스크립트 요약 도구: 기술 데모 및 활용법

Updated on Mar 18,2025

유튜브는 지식과 정보의 보고이지만, 긴 영상의 내용을 빠르게 파악하기 어려울 때가 많습니다. 이럴 때 인공지능(AI) 기반 스크립트 요약 도구를 활용하면 시간과 노력을 절약하면서 핵심 내용을 효과적으로 습득할 수 있습니다. 본 블로그에서는 AI 기반 유튜브 스크립트 요약 도구의 기술 데모를 통해 작동 원리를 이해하고, 다양한 활용 사례를 소개하며, FAQ를 통해 궁금증을 해소합니다. 지금부터 AI 기반 유튜브 스크립트 요약 도구의 세계로 함께 떠나볼까요?

핵심 요약

AI 기반 유튜브 스크립트 요약 도구는 유튜브 영상의 스크립트를 자동으로 요약하여 핵심 내용 파악에 도움을 줍니다.

웹 스크래핑, API, 데이터 처리 및 변환, RAG(Retrieval-Augmented Generation), LLM(Large Language Model) 등 다양한 기술이 사용됩니다.

스모조(Smojo) VM 프로그래밍 언어를 활용하여 웹 애플리케이션을 구축하고, 유튜브 URL을 입력하여 스크립트를 다운로드하고 요약할 수 있습니다.

검색 쿼리를 통해 스크립트에서 원하는 정보를 추출하고, RAG 기술을 통해 맥락에 맞는 텍스트를 필터링할 수 있습니다.

OpenAI의 LLM 모델을 사용하여 스크립트 요약 결과를 생성하고, 유튜브 콘텐츠 학습 및 정보 습득 효율성을 높일 수 있습니다.

AI 기반 유튜브 스크립트 요약 도구 상세 분석

AI 기반 유튜브 스크립트 요약 도구란 무엇인가?

AI 기반 유튜브 스크립트 요약 도구는 인공지능 기술을 활용하여 유튜브 영상의 대본(스크립트)을 자동으로 요약해 주는 도구입니다. 긴 영상의 내용을 일일이 시청하지 않아도 핵심 내용을 빠르게 파악할 수 있도록 도와줍니다. 이는 시간을 절약해 줄 뿐만 아니라, 정보 습득의 효율성을 높여 학습 및 연구 활동에도 큰 도움이 됩니다.

AI 기반 유튜브 스크립트 요약 도구는 다음과 같은 기술들을 통합적으로 활용합니다.

  • 웹 스크래핑(Web Scraping): 유튜브 웹페이지에서 스크립트 데이터를 추출하는 기술입니다.
  • API(Application Programming Interface): 유튜브 API를 활용하여 스크립트 데이터를 안전하고 효율적으로 가져옵니다.
  • 데이터 처리 및 변환(Data Processing and Transformation): 추출된 스크립트 데이터를 정리하고, 요약에 적합한 형태로 변환합니다.
  • RAG(Retrieval-Augmented Generation): 텍스트 임베딩(Text Embedding) 기술을 사용하여 스크립트에서 핵심 내용을 추출하고, 사용자의 질문에 맞는 요약 결과를 생성합니다.
  • LLM(Large Language Model): OpenAI와 같은 대규모 언어 모델을 활용하여 자연스럽고 이해하기 쉬운 요약 결과를 제공합니다.

이러한 기술들의 융합을 통해 AI 기반 유튜브 스크립트 요약 도구는 긴 영상의 내용을 효율적으로 요약하고, 사용자에게 필요한 정보를 정확하게 제공할 수 있습니다.

AI 기반 유튜브 스크립트 요약 도구 작동 원리

AI 기반 유튜브 스크립트 요약 도구는 복잡한 과정을 거쳐 작동하지만, 핵심은 데이터 추출, 데이터 처리, 요약 생성의 세 단계로 요약할 수 있습니다.

  1. 데이터 추출 단계: 유튜브 영상의 URL을 입력하면, 웹 스크래핑 기술 또는 유튜브 API를 사용하여 해당 영상의 스크립트 데이터를 추출합니다. 스크립트 데이터는 영상의 모든 대사를 텍스트 형태로 포함하고 있습니다.
  2. 데이터 처리 단계: 추출된 스크립트 데이터는 불필요한 정보를 제거하고, AI 모델이 이해할 수 있도록 데이터 정제 과정을 거칩니다. 또한, 텍스트 임베딩(Text Embedding) 기술을 사용하여 각 문장 또는 단어의 의미를 벡터 형태로 변환합니다.
  3. 요약 생성 단계: 사용자의 질문 또는 검색 쿼리를 입력하면, RAG(Retrieval-Augmented Generation) 기술을 사용하여 스크립트에서 질문과 관련된 핵심 내용을 추출합니다. 추출된 핵심 내용을 바탕으로 LLM(Large Language Model) 모델을 사용하여 자연스럽고 이해하기 쉬운 요약 결과를 생성합니다.

RAG 기술은 텍스트 데이터를 작은 단위로 분할(Chunking)하고, 각 단위의 의미를 벡터 형태로 임베딩합니다. 사용자의 질문 또한 벡터 형태로 임베딩하여, 스크립트 데이터에서 질문과 가장 유사한 의미를 가진 텍스트 단위를 검색합니다. 이를 통해 AI 모델은 질문에 가장 적합한 정보를 찾아 요약 결과를 생성할 수 있습니다.

핵심 기술: RAG(Retrieval-Augmented Generation)

RAG는 AI 모델이 외부 지식 소스(여기서는 유튜브 스크립트)를 활용하여 답변을 생성하는 기술입니다. 이를 통해 AI 모델은 최신 정보와 전문 지식을 활용하여 더욱 정확하고 풍부한 답변을 제공할 수 있습니다.

AI 기반 유튜브 스크립트 요약 도구 활용 사례

AI 기반 유튜브 스크립트 요약 도구는 다양한 분야에서 활용될 수 있습니다. 몇 가지 주요 활용 사례를 소개합니다.

  • 학습 및 연구: 긴 강의 영상이나 다큐멘터리 영상의 내용을 빠르게 파악하여 학습 시간을 단축하고, 연구 자료를 효율적으로 수집할 수 있습니다.

  • 뉴스 및 정보 습득: 다양한 분야의 전문가 강연이나 뉴스 영상을 요약하여 핵심 내용을 빠르게 파악하고, 정보 습득 효율성을 높일 수 있습니다.

  • 업무 효율성 향상: 회의 영상이나 발표 영상의 내용을 요약하여 회의록 작성 시간을 단축하고, 업무 내용을 빠르게 공유할 수 있습니다.

AI 기반 유튜브 스크립트 요약 도구를 사용하면 유튜브 콘텐츠를 활용한 학습 및 업무 효율성을 극대화할 수 있습니다.

실제 사용 예시:

  • 컨퍼런스 영상 요약: 여러 발표자의 강연 내용을 핵심만 요약하여 빠르게 파악
  • 뉴스 영상 요약: 복잡한 뉴스 내용을 간결하게 요약하여 핵심 정보 습득
  • 업무 회의 요약: 회의 내용을 요약하여 회의록 작성 시간 단축

스모조(Smojo) VM: AI 기반 유튜브 스크립트 요약 도구의 핵심 기술

스모조 VM이란 무엇인가?

스모조(Smojo) VM은 AI 기반 유튜브 스크립트 요약 도구를 구축하는 데 사용된 핵심 프로그래밍 언어입니다. 스모조 VM은 웹 스크래핑, API 연동, 데이터 처리, AI 모델 실행 등 다양한 기능을 효율적으로 수행할 수 있도록 설계되었습니다.

스모조 VM은 다음과 같은 특징을 가지고 있습니다.

  • 간결하고 직관적인 문법: 초보자도 쉽게 배우고 사용할 수 있도록 간결하고 직관적인 문법을 제공합니다.
  • 강력한 데이터 처리 기능: 텍스트 데이터 처리, 숫자 연산, 데이터 구조 조작 등 다양한 데이터 처리 기능을 제공합니다.
  • AI 모델 연동 지원: TensorFlow, PyTorch 등 다양한 AI 모델을 쉽게 연동하여 사용할 수 있도록 지원합니다.
  • 웹 애플리케이션 개발 지원: 웹 서버 구축, API 개발, 사용자 인터페이스 개발 등 웹 애플리케이션 개발에 필요한 다양한 기능을 제공합니다.

스모조 VM은 AI 기반 유튜브 스크립트 요약 도구 개발의 생산성을 높이고, 효율적인 코드 작성을 가능하게 합니다.

스모조 VM을 활용한 AI 기반 유튜브 스크립트 요약 도구 구축 과정

스모조 VM을 사용하여 AI 기반 유튜브 스크립트 요약 도구를 구축하는 과정은 다음과 같습니다.

  1. 유튜브 스크립트 데이터 추출: 스모조 VM의 웹 스크래핑 기능을 사용하여 유튜브 웹페이지에서 스크립트 데이터를 추출합니다.
  2. 데이터 정제 및 변환: 추출된 스크립트 데이터를 스모조 VM의 데이터 처리 기능을 사용하여 정리하고, AI 모델에 적합한 형태로 변환합니다.
  3. RAG 기술 구현: 스크립트 데이터를 텍스트 임베딩하고, 사용자의 질문과 관련된 핵심 내용을 추출하는 RAG 알고리즘을 스모조 VM으로 구현합니다.
  4. OpenAI LLM 모델 연동: 스모조 VM을 사용하여 OpenAI의 LLM 모델과 연동하고, 추출된 핵심 내용을 바탕으로 요약 결과를 생성합니다.
  5. 웹 애플리케이션 구축: 스모조 VM의 웹 애플리케이션 개발 기능을 사용하여 사용자 인터페이스를 구축하고, 유튜브 URL 입력 및 요약 결과 출력 기능을 구현합니다.

스모조 VM은 이러한 과정을 효율적으로 관리하고, 코드 개발 및 유지 보수를 용이하게 합니다.

AI 기반 유튜브 스크립트 요약 도구의 장단점 분석

👍 Pros

시간 절약 및 효율성 향상

핵심 내용 간편 파악

다양한 활용 가능성

정보 접근성 향상

👎 Cons

정확도 문제 발생 가능성

개인 정보 보호 문제

저작권 문제 발생 가능성

기술 의존성 심화 우려

자주 묻는 질문(FAQ)

AI 기반 유튜브 스크립트 요약 도구는 무료로 사용할 수 있나요?
AI 기반 유튜브 스크립트 요약 도구는 무료 또는 유료로 제공될 수 있습니다. 무료 버전은 기능 제한이 있을 수 있으며, 유료 버전은 더 많은 기능과 더 높은 사용량을 제공합니다.
AI 기반 유튜브 스크립트 요약 도구는 모든 유튜브 영상에 적용할 수 있나요?
AI 기반 유튜브 스크립트 요약 도구는 대부분의 유튜브 영상에 적용할 수 있지만, 스크립트가 제공되지 않는 영상에는 적용할 수 없습니다. 또한, 영상의 내용이나 언어에 따라 요약 결과의 정확도가 달라질 수 있습니다.
AI 기반 유튜브 스크립트 요약 도구는 어떤 언어를 지원하나요?
AI 기반 유튜브 스크립트 요약 도구는 한국어를 포함한 다양한 언어를 지원합니다. 하지만, 모델의 성능에 따라 지원되는 언어 및 정확도가 달라질 수 있습니다.
AI 기반 유튜브 스크립트 요약 도구를 사용할 때 개인 정보 보호는 어떻게 되나요?
AI 기반 유튜브 스크립트 요약 도구를 사용할 때는 개인 정보 보호 정책을 확인하는 것이 중요합니다. 일부 도구는 사용자의 검색 기록이나 시청 기록을 수집할 수 있으며, 이러한 정보는 개인 맞춤형 광고 또는 서비스 개선에 사용될 수 있습니다.
AI 기반 유튜브 스크립트 요약 도구의 결과는 얼마나 정확한가요?
AI 기반 유튜브 스크립트 요약 도구의 정확도는 모델의 성능과 스크립트의 품질에 따라 달라집니다. 일반적으로 LLM 모델 기반 도구는 높은 정확도를 제공하지만, 영상의 내용이나 언어에 따라 오류가 발생할 수 있습니다.

관련 질문

검색 결과의 정확도를 높이기 위한 전략은 무엇이 있나요?
검색 결과의 정확도를 높이기 위해 다음과 같은 전략을 고려할 수 있습니다. 명확하고 구체적인 쿼리 사용: 검색하려는 내용과 관련된 핵심 키워드를 포함하여 질문을 명확하고 구체적으로 작성합니다. 다양한 쿼리 시도: 질문의 표현 방식을 다양하게 변경하여 검색 결과를 비교해 봅니다. 필터링 및 정렬 옵션 활용: 검색 엔진에서 제공하는 필터링 및 정렬 옵션을 활용하여 관련성 높은 결과를 찾습니다. 전문 용어 및 기술 용어 활용: 특정 분야에 대한 정보를 찾을 때는 해당 분야의 전문 용어 및 기술 용어를 사용하여 검색합니다. 부정적인 키워드 활용: 검색 결과에서 제외하고 싶은 키워드를 쿼리에 추가하여 검색 범위를 좁힙니다. 이러한 전략들을 통해 검색 결과의 정확도를 높이고, 원하는 정보를 효율적으로 찾을 수 있습니다. 추가 팁: 검색 엔진별 고급 검색 기능 활용: 각 검색 엔진에서 제공하는 고급 검색 기능을 활용하여 검색 범위를 더욱 좁히거나, 특정 파일 형식 또는 웹사이트에서 검색할 수 있습니다. 검색 결과 분석 및 재검색: 검색 결과를 분석하여 어떤 키워드가 효과적인지 파악하고, 이를 바탕으로 쿼리를 개선합니다. 전문 검색 도구 활용: 특정 분야에 대한 정보를 찾을 때는 해당 분야에 특화된 검색 도구를 활용합니다.

Most people like